This combination is also utilized in the laboratory for the identification and separation of sulfate ions. The combination of sulfuric acid and barium oxide can result in the formation of barium sulfate (BaSO4), which is a white insoluble solid commonly used as a filler in paints, plastics, and rubber. ![]() It finds applications in the manufacturing of glass, ceramics, and as a catalyst in various chemical reactions. On the other hand, barium oxide is a white crystalline solid that is commonly used as a precursor for the production of other barium compounds. ![]() It is also widely utilized in the petroleum industry for refining crude oil and in the manufacturing of lead-acid batteries. Sulfuric acid, also known as oil of vitriol, is a highly corrosive and strong mineral acid commonly used in the production of fertilizers, dyes, detergents, and various other chemicals. Sulfuric acid (H2SO4) and barium oxide (BaO) are two important chemical compounds that have various industrial applications. ![]()
